But like many small business owners, Bertrand knows the road isn’t always smooth. “The most frustrating aspect of running a business can be managing inconsistent cash flow. To deal with it, I focus on budgeting carefully, maintaining a financial cushion, and exploring diverse revenue streams to ensure stability,” he explained.
“One key piece of advice is to prioritise cash flow management. Understanding cash flow from the start can prevent financial strain and ensure the business remains sustainable as it grows.”
Bertrand’s outlook is practical but hopeful. He stays motivated during tough times by setting small goals, staying positive, seeking support, and reflecting on his purpose. His secret to balancing work and personal life? Clear boundaries and dedicated family time.
